Abstract
Many restaurants in Portland adorn their walls with artwork, often for sale, but also just works the owners enjoy displaying. Restaurants Drifter's Wife displays the art of Kumi Korf; Emilista's displays a replica, painted by Judy Schneider, of a fresco; Local 188 offers ever changing art for sale as well as Patrick Corrigan's bird paintings (which also adorns Sonny's and Salvage BBQ); and various paintings by Ed Manning and others are on display at the Back Bay Grille.[images]
